This investigational cancer vaccine, developed by Dr. Hassane M. Zarour at the University of Pittsburgh, targets the NY-ESO-1 (New York esophageal squamous cell carcinoma-1) antigen, a cancer-testis antigen frequently expressed in various solid and hematologic malignancies. The vaccine formulation consists of either NY-ESO-1-derived peptides or recombinant NY-ESO-1 protein, combined with two adjuvants: CpG 7909 (PF-3512676), a Toll-like receptor 9 (TLR9) agonist, and Montanide ISA 720, a water-in-oil emulsion. In some clinical protocols, low-dose cyclophosphamide is administered as an immunomodulator to enhance the vaccine's efficacy by depleting regulatory T cells. The vaccine is designed to stimulate robust tumor-specific immune responses, including CD4+ and CD8+ T cell activation and antibody production, to target and eliminate NY-ESO-1-expressing cancer cells.
